Made from awed pensol bamboo which has very thin-walled culms, this nose flute is played by both men & women. It is played by exhaling through one's nostril, at the narrow end of the flute.
This professional quality, playable nose flute comes with a highly decorative sarol casing featuring decorative surface incisions, chos rattan and tebauq fern fibre reinforcement rings, and an intricate coilwork cover.
This is a signed piece, with the artiste's signature incised on the flute: Chenloi.
Artisan: Raman Bah Tuin
Artisan age: 39
Ethnic group: Semai (Orang Asli)
Dimensions (casing included): 51.3 cm (l) x 2 cm (d)
Source: Kg. Rantau in Pos Mensun, Ringlet in Cameron Highlands, Pahang (Peninsular Malaysia)
